Revenue and income statement

In 2024, SAGA BOUET achieves revenue of 18.2 M€. Activity remains stable over the period (CAGR: -1.7%). Significant drop of -21% vs 2021. After deducting consumption (15.9 M€), gross margin stands at 2.3 M€, i.e. a rate of 13%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ches 73 k€, representing 0.4% of revenue. The operating margin remains fragile, requiring cost vigilance. Ultimately, net income (= EBIT +/- financial result +/- exceptional - corporate tax) amounts to 57 k€, i.e. 0.3% of revenue. This profit can be retained or distributed to shareholders.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ms

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 76 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 39 days. The gap of 37 days means the company finances its customers for over a month before being paid relative to supplier payments. This weighs on cash flow. Inventory turnover is 94 days (= Average inventory / Cost of goods x 360). This high level ties up cash and potentially creates obsolescence risk. Overall, WCR represents 127 days of revenue, i.e. 6.4 M€ to permanently finance. Over 2016-2024, WCR increased by +106%, requiring additional financing.
